Siti B&T Group closed 2017 with consolidated revenues of 203.3 million euros (8.4% up on 2016) and a consolidated EBITDA of 18.1 million euros (+6.7%). The subsidiary Ancora also posted excellent results.

According to the preliminary figures published by the Acimac Research Department, the sector’s turnover has risen by 9% to 2.2 million euros. The Industry 4.0 Plan tax incentives are driving investments in Italy (+21.5%).
